Senior Full Stack Software Engineer
*Note that the job description below is for a full stack dev. If you specialise in either frontend or backend and fit the role description below, we would still love to hear from you.
Who we are
Wondercraft is an AI video studio that makes it easy for anyone to create video. It brings together the latest AI models across video, images, voice, and sound, and organises them into simple, guided workflows. This allows people without editing expertise to create professional, business-ready video.
AI video for business has largely meant avatars until now. That was the first wave. Today, advances in visual AI have opened up far richer possibilities, beyond talking heads. Video generation is no longer the bottleneck. Making it usable is.
Role Description
You will help Wondercraft define the future of its AI video studio. You will work closely with the engineering, design, and customer success teams to build and refine features from concept through to production.
Specifically, you will:
- Design and architect features in collaboration with the design team, customers, and the CEO/CTO
- Build and maintain both front-end and back-end components of features (full-stack ownership)
- Work with the design team to refine product specifications and user experience
- Contribute to technical architecture decisions and implementation patterns across the product
- Take responsibility for the delivery, quality, and performance of the features you own
- At Wondercraft, engineers are expected to work across the stack and contribute to all parts of the product.
We are looking for
We would love to hear from you if you have:
- 3–5 years’ experience as a full-stack engineer in a fast-growing product-led company (experience as a founding engineer or engineering lead is a plus)
- Strong proficiency in Python, React, TypeScript, Next.js, AWS, and Terraform
- Experience owning features end-to-end, from design through to production release
- A track record of delivering high-quality work in a fast-paced, iterative environment
- The ability to work independently while collaborating closely with product, design, and customer teams
- Clear written and verbal communication skills, particularly when discussing technical concepts with non-technical stakeholders
- The ability to identify improvements and propose solutions beyond the initial specification
This role is based in London, UK , and requires regular in-office collaboration. Candidates must be based in London or willing to relocate.
And in it for you
- £80k – £100k + equity, depending on experience and skills
- Take-what-you-need holiday policy
- 2 days per week WFH
- Private health insurance